Log:
job: fd
Workaround for the annoying problem that windows can't be larger
than the primary display.
Modified: trunk/fundev/sources/duim/win32/wevents.dylan
==============================================================================
--- trunk/fundev/sources/duim/win32/wevents.dylan (original)
+++ trunk/fundev/sources/duim/win32/wevents.dylan Fri Feb 23 23:44:17 2007
@@ -348,15 +348,20 @@
let (width, min-width, max-width, height, min-height, max-height)
= space-requirement-components(sheet, space-req);
ignore(width, height);
- let (display-width, display-height) = display-size(display(sheet));
when (min-width >= $fill) min-width := 1 end;
when (min-height >= $fill) min-height := 1 end;
+/* Workaround: since we don't support multiple displays, limiting
+ the size of windows to the size of the primary display is annoying.
+ Windows can't be made bigger than the primary display on the secondary
+ display, which might be larger. --andreas 20070223
+ let (display-width, display-height) = display-size(display(sheet));
when (max-width >= $fill) max-width := display-width end;
when (max-height >= $fill) max-height := display-height end;
min!(min-width, display-width);
min!(min-height, display-height);
min!(max-width, display-width);
min!(max-height, display-height);
+*/
// Don't set the x and y position, since Windows should have
// passed in reasonable values for those
max-size.x-value := max-width;
